    Emma Shackleton
    Beacon School Support

    Emma is an experienced teacher who’s taught in both mainstream primary schools and pupil referral units for children excluded from school with SEMH needs.

    With high quality training and support to schools throughout Birmingham for almost two decades, Emma has also worked as a qualified Team Teach Instructor for over 16 years, using these skills to support and guide current practitioners.
